WebOct 24, 2024 · The formula: Gross Profit Margin = (Total Revenue – Cost of Goods Sold) ÷ Total Revenue x 100. Here’s an example: A multivitamin supplement business sold $70m in goods and spent $60m in COGS, generating a $10m gross profit. Gross Profit Margin = ($70m - $60m) ÷ $70m x 100. A profitability ratio is a financial measurement. It measures the relationship between revenues and costs. The ratio quantifies the cost levels required to achieve these revenues. They can be applied at different levels within an organization or industry. WebJan 3, 2024 · There are three types of return ratios used in profitability ratio analysis: return on assets, return on equity and return on invested capital.
